-
Notifications
You must be signed in to change notification settings - Fork 78
GSoC 2020 Bismita Guha
Bismita Guha edited this page May 30, 2020
·
39 revisions
I plan to work on the backend and frontend of Open Source Programs in this GSoC period. My mentors are Maybelline Burgos and Monal Shadi. Checkout the backend repo.
I am a sophomore in IIT Roorkee, doing my majors in Metallurgical Engineering. I have a keen interest in Software Development, with a background of UI/UX and Graphic Design. My hobbies are swimming, listening to music, watching movies and web-series. Open Source contributions have helped me learn a lot.
GitHub | LinkedIn | Medium | IMG, IITR team | Resume | Proposal | Intro Blog | GSoC'20-publication
- Django
- Django REST Framework
- ReactJS
- Redux
- PostgreSQL
Day | Hours (IST=UTC+5:30) | Meetings | Tools |
---|---|---|---|
Monday | 2pm-5pm, 10pm-2am 8:30pm-9:30pm |
-- Weekly Meeting |
Zulip Meet |
Tuesday | 2pm-5pm, 10pm-2am | -- | Zulip Meet |
Wednesday | 2pm-5pm, 10pm-2am | -- | Zulip |
Thursday | 2pm-5pm, 10pm-2am | -- | Zulip |
Friday | 2pm-5pm, 10pm-2am 7:30pm-8:30pm |
-- Weekly 1:1 with May |
Zulip Meet |
Saturday | 2pm-5pm, 10pm-2am 7:30pm-8pm |
-- Weekly 1:1 with Monal |
Zulip Meet |
Sunday | 5pm-8pm, 10pm-12am | -- | Zulip |
-
What have you accomplished this week (list specific items accomplished)?
1. Setup and Updated Wiki
2. Setup ZenHub for tracking progress
3. Cloned repository and setup locally
4. Had a 1:1 Meeting with May
5. Had a 1:1 Meeting with Monal.
6. Read about JWT auth and tried its implementation
-
What issues or roadblocks have you encountered this week?
1. Remained in bed rest for first 3 days of the week
-
Have they been resolved, and if so, how?
1. Caught up with editing the Wiki, starting the Blog Post and setting up the repository remotely.
-
Do any of the issues or roadblocks still exist and what steps have been taken to resolve them?
None exist currently.
-
Is further assistance necessary to resolve existing issues?
No.
-
What do you plan to accomplish next week?
1. Finalize the Database structure, Entity Relations, application workflow and wireframes
2. Continue working on the Intro blog
-
How does your progress compare to your project schedule?
Done.
- Blog post for Week 1: Intro Blog - Draft
-
What have you accomplished this week (list specific items accomplished)?
1. Completed Intro Blog. Do give it a read here.
2. Attended Team Building session with May and Monal.
3. Had Team Meeting with May and Monal to discuss backend architecture.
4. Had 1:1 with Monal to discuss and finalize the ER diagram and the timeline.
-
What issues or roadblocks have you encountered this week?
None.
-
Have they been resolved, and if so, how?
None.
-
Do any of the issues or roadblocks still exist and what steps have been taken to resolve them?
None.
-
Is further assistance necessary to resolve existing issues?
None.
-
What do you plan to accomplish next week?
1. Setup frontend and backend environments
2. Read about React/Redux and practice it's implementation.
-
How does your progress compare to your project schedule?
On time.
- Blog post for Week 2: Intro Blog - Published
-
What have you accomplished this week (list specific items accomplished)?
1. Updated DB structure
2. Submitted designs for creating forms and fields.
3. Read ReactJS implementation. -
What issues or roadblocks have you encountered this week?
Cyclone Amphan
-
Have they been resolved, and if so, how?
Yes.
-
Do any of the issues or roadblocks still exist and what steps have been taken to resolve them?
None.
-
Is further assistance necessary to resolve existing issues?
None.
-
What do you plan to accomplish next week?
1. Create UI for user/admin dashboard.
2. Create UI for form filling.
-
How does your progress compare to your project schedule?
Done.
- Blog post for Week 3: --
- What have you accomplished this week (list specific items accomplished)?
- What issues or roadblocks have you encountered this week?
- Do any of the issues or roadblocks still exist and what steps have been taken to resolve them?
- Is further assistance necessary to resolve existing issues?
- What do you plan to accomplish next week?
- How does your progress compare to your project schedule?
- Blog post for Week 4: --
- Home
- AnitaB.org
- About AnitaB.org Open Source
- Getting Started
- How to Contribute
Documentation
- Project Requirements
- Setup and Install
- Tech Stack
- Coding Standards
- User Interface Design
- Initial Docs
- Main Concepts
- Future Ideas
GSoC Students